Brooks Nader is opening up in regards to the cosmetic surgery procedure that she’ll “eternally regret.”
“I probably shouldn’t say this, but I’m just going to say it,” the 29-year-old model and reality star told People recently. “I had liposuction years ago, and I eternally regret it because I just didn’t need it. I feel prefer it created dimples and ripples and things.”
“We just got to do less with all that and be healthy,” the Love Thy Nader star said.
In February, Nader exclusively told Us Weekly in regards to the positive feedback she’s received from fans after dissolving the lip filler she first got at 18.
“I truthfully felt really good about it, because I feel like I get a whole lot of the comments which are like, ‘You look 40, you look 40, you look 40,’” Nader said. “I’m like, ‘What? I don’t wish to be 40.’”
Within the interview, Nader said she was “pleasantly surprised” by the compliments she has received since ditching the filler. “Everyone’s like, ‘Finally, you really appear like 28,’” she said, adding that her parents, Breaux Nader and Holland Greene Nader, said she doesn’t look “blown up” anymore.
Nader said she began experimenting with filler when she was a youngster.
“Once I was 18 and I moved to Latest York, I used to be like, ‘I’m gonna get filler. I’m gonna do all these treatments, I’m gonna get lipo, whatever it’s,’” she said. “My parents gave me, like, $1000 and so they were like, ‘Rejoice.’ I felt prefer it was what everyone was doing. I used to be thrown into this world of Hollywood and chasing perfection. And I assumed that getting filler was the reply.”
Now, nevertheless, the Dancing With the Stars alum is embracing her “true, authentic self.”
“I never say never to anything because if I age, you never know,” she said of getting more work done in the longer term.
But she added, “For straight away, I’m loving my smile and the way I’m looking. I feel like I’m looking like my old self again.”
Nader was recently solid in Fox’s reboot of Baywatch starring Stephen Amell as Hobie Buchanan, the son of David Hasselhoff’s Mitch Buchanan from the unique series.
Last week, the truth star told Entertainment Tonight that she was “over the moon excited” to play a lifeguard named Selene within the show.
“My character is Selene and he or she’s mainly me — she’s very sassy — and he or she is a complete boss,” Nader said.
In keeping with Nader, her character is a rival lifeguarding “captain” who will “butt heads” with Amell’s lead character in “good, flirtatious fun.”
Variety broke news of Nader’s casting earlier in March and shared a personality description for Selene, which reads, “While she is great at her job, she and Baywatch Captain Hobie Buchannon have a really different approach to saving lives that could be a constant source of friction. Never on good terms, their relationship only goes downhill after Hobie brings his daughter, Charlie, onto his team… and it becomes clear that their rivalry goes much deeper than lifeguarding.”
